Change Your Chair and Workdesk



To create a more ergonomic workspace and reduce neck pain, guaranteeing appropriate adjustment of your chair and desk is vital. Begin by readjusting your chair to ensure that your feet rest flat on the flooring, knees are at a 90-degree angle, and your lower back is supported by the chair's lumbar support. Your workdesk needs to be at joint height to keep correct arm placement and decrease strain on your neck and shoulders. Ensure there's enough space under the desk for your legs to move comfortably.

When adjusting your workdesk elevation, ensure your wrists remain straight while keying and utilizing the mouse. Your screen needs to be at eye degree, regarding an arm's size away, to stop you from straining your neck by overlooking or up. Maintain your keyboard and mouse near to prevent overreaching, which can cause shoulder and neck discomfort.

Keep in mind to take breaks and stretch periodically to avoid stiffness and promote blood circulation. By appropriately adjusting your chair and desk, you can produce a work space that sustains great posture and reduces the risk of neck discomfort.

Placement Your Display and Keyboard



For ideal functional designs and to relieve neck pressure, correct positioning of your monitor and key-board is important in your office arrangement. Begin by positioning your monitor straight before you at arm's length away, making sure the top of the screen is at or slightly listed below eye level. This helps reduce stress on your neck by maintaining it in a neutral position.

Position the key-board to ensure that your arm joints are curved at a 90-degree angle and your wrists are straight while keying. Your keyboard ought to be placed at an elevation that permits your shoulders to stay unwinded and your arms to be alongside the flooring. In addition, see to it the computer mouse is put alongside your key-board at the very same level to stay clear of getting to or twisting.
